About
Marco Pellegrini is a post-punk revival musician based in Bruges, Belgium. With a career spanning over 17 years, their sound blends post-punk revival with industrial techno influences, creating a distinctive sonic palette that has been described as "deeply atmospheric and emotionally resonant."
Their latest work continues to push the boundaries of post-punk revival, incorporating elements of industrial techno and field recordings from Lisbon, Portugal.
